120 Coached Traders will Participate in Jabfest Virtual Bazaar

As many as 120 coached traders under the West Jakarta Industry Trade Cooperatives and Small and Medium Enterprises (PPKUKM) Sub-agency will participate in a West Jakpreneur Festival virtual bazaar (Jabfest), which falls on April 19 to May 19.

It will be held through www.jabfestivalofficial.com

According to Nuraeni Silviana, Sub-agency Head of West Jakarta PPKUKM, the Jabfest was held to stimulate the marketing activities of MSME actors to remain sustainable amid the COVID-19 pandemic and to cultivate the use of local MSME products.

"It can also encourage them (MSMEs) to be motivated and have an entrepreneurial spirit in the growth and development of integrated entrepreneurship (PKT)," she expressed, Friday (4/16).

In the event, her sub-agency was targeting a transaction of Rp 2 million.

She added the products to be marketed consisted of foods and beverages, crafts and fashion that had been curated by professional staff in their fields. It was not covered by the City Budget (APBD), so it would be free of charge.

"It will be held through www.jabfestivalofficial.com. We expect support, especially from ASNs and the whole community to be able to buy West Jakarta's superior products," she hoped.
